Marc G. Fournier 812a6c2b54 - Move most of the I/O in both libpq and the backend to a set
of common routines in pqcomprim.c (pq communication primitives).
    Not all adapted to it yet, but it's a start.

  - Rewritten some of those routines, to write/read bigger chunks of
    data, precomputing stuff in buffers instead of sending out byte
    by byte.

  - As a consequence, I need to know the endianness of the machine.
    Currently I rely on getting it from machine/endian.h, but this
    may not be available everywhere? (Who the hell thought it was
    a good idea to pass integers to the backend the other way around
    than the normal network byte order? *argl*)

  - Libpq looks in the environment for magic variables, and upon
    establishing a connection to the backend, sends it queries
    of the form "SET var_name TO 'var_value'". This needs a change
    in the backend parser (Mr. Parser, are you there? :)

  - Currently it looks for two Env-Vars, namely PG_DATEFORMAT
    and PG_FLOATFORMAT. What else makes sense? PG_TIMEFORMAT?
    PG_TIMEZONE?

Marc G. Fournier 3a7c93e7f3 From: Dan McGuirk <mcguirk@indirect.com>
Subject: [HACKERS] password authentication

This patch adds support for plaintext password authentication.  To use
it, you add a line like

host         all         0.0.0.0       0.0.0.0           password  pg_pwd.conf


to your pg_hba.conf, where 'pg_pwd.conf' is the name of a file containing
the usernames and password hashes in the format of the first two fields
of a Unix /etc/passwd file.  (Of course, you can use a specific database
name or IP instead.)

Then, to connect with a password through libpq, you use the PQconnectdb()
function, specifying the "password=" tag in the connect string and also
adding the tag "authtype=password".

I also added a command-line switch '-u' to psql that tells it to prompt
for a username and password and use password authentication.

Bruce Momjian 90ff767d14 I found the following bugs in the version 6.0 (dated 961229).
At least the first two should be fixed before the final release of 6.0.

1)      There is a mismatch between the type declared in the catalog for
        the input/output attributes of pg_type and the actual type of
        values stored in the table.  The type of typinput, typoutput,
        typsend and typreceive are declared oid (26) while the values are
        regproc (24).  The error was there also in previous versions but
        nobody noticed it until an Assert has been added in ExecEvalVar.
        The effect is that it is now impossible to replace the typoutput
        of existing data types with new procs.

2)      The identd hba fails after the first time because the data read
        from the identd socket is not zero-terminated and strlen reports
        an incorrect length if the stack contains garbage, which usually
        happens after the first connection has been made.

3)      The new initdb wants to create itself the data directory. This
        implies that the parent directory must be writable by postgres and
        this may not always be desirable.  A better solution would be to
        allow the directory to be created by root and then filled by initdb.
        It would also nice to have some reasonable default for PGLIB and
        PGDATA like the previous version did.  This applies also to the
        postmaster executable.

Bruce Momjian 8299e75577 following is a little fix for libpq.
PQexec  handles  the possibility of multiple results from one
    query by simply submitting an empty  query  after  the  first
    result and waiting for an 'I' message.

    Rules  can  generate  errors with transaction abort after the
    first 'C' message was recieved (e.g. if a C-language function
    used  in  a rule calls elog(WARN, ...)). Thus we have to look
    for.
